Subject: Revised Sales-Commission Scheme — Executive Review

Dear heads of department,

Please find a summary of the revised commission structure for Fallowgate Instruments. The base rate moves from 4% to 3.5%, offset by accelerators above 110% of quota and a new retention bonus tied to multi-year renewals. Modelling by the finance team suggests total payout remains broadly neutral while rewarding durable revenue. Rollout is planned for the next fiscal year, pending your sign-off. The rationale connects directly to the plan outlined below.

management briefing: Headcount on the Belix team goes from 60 to 93 by the end of November. Gross margin on Belix came in at 23 percent against a plan of 47 percent.

**Q: When can I make deliveries to the loading dock?**
The dock at Quillstone Works accepts contractor deliveries Monday to Friday, 07:30–15:00, with a hard cut-off at 14:45 for unloading. Outside these hours the roller door is alarmed, so please schedule accordingly. On arrival, sign in at the dock office window, then enter through the side personnel door using the contractor code below.

turnstile pass: bdg-YEOZLM-79341408

Ticket #207: Digest scheduler blocked. The Mailloom batch email digests won't queue because the Fernbox vault holding the SMTP relay credentials is locked. Rotation script failed midway Tuesday; nobody re-sealed it properly. You're the contractor on call, so handle it: open the recovery console, select Fernbox, choose manual unseal. Do not retry the rotation script first. Skip the CLI entirely; it has a known unseal bug. Enter the following recovery passphrase when prompted.

strongbox words: kasok-rusvan-queneth-holok